The inverted pyramid offers the most vital info in a newspaper article initially, followed in coming down order by less-important information. This structure functions well for two reasons. Initially, the most crucial details, which is provided at the start, helps to get the viewers's attention and passion, so the reader is most likely to check out the whole write-up.

The lead, or initially paragraph, is a straightforward declaration that gives emphasis to the newspaper article. A lead ought to be written as just as possible and should contain as much of the five Ws and H as can be recognized easily. The body of the inverted pyramid story includes information to the info that has been introduced in the lead.


Stories in the inverted pyramid framework prevent coming under the catch of a sequential storytelling of what happened at an occasion ("this occurred, then this happened, after that this occurred"). For instance, what takes place at the start of a meeting or occasion is seldom the most vital or intriguing thing that occurred.

The are the essential parts of any information tales. They stand for that, what, when, where, why, and just how. The five Ws and H likewise can be the inquiries that a newspaper article should address, such as: That stated or did something? What was claimed or done? What happened? When was it stated or done? When did it occur? Where was it claimed or done? Where did it happen? Why was it stated or done? Why did it take place? How was it stated or done? Exactly how did it take place? How does this affect me? To get the viewers's attention you ought to begin the lead with one of the most intriguing or essential aspect of the 5 Ws and H.


The aspect utilized most commonly in the lead is the what, or probably the that, if it is a person important. What happened is usually what most individuals wish to review first.
